George Henry WARD was born 23 February 1876 in Marlborough, New Hampshire, USA

George Henry WARD was the child of Henry Hubbard WARD   and   Martha A COLLINS and the grandchild of: (paternal)  Reuben WARD and Maria Lydia HUNT

George Henry WARD died 7 July 1947 in Marlborough, New Hampshire, USA.

Invention The microwave oven was invented accidentally in 1945 by Percy Spencer, a Raytheon engineer. While testing a magnetron, he noticed microwaves melted a candy bar in his pocket. Experimenting further, he discovered microwaves could cook food quickly. Raytheon patented the process, and by 1947, they built the first commercial microwave oven, called the 'Radarange.' Initially used in commercial settings, microwaves becomes affordable for home use by the 1960s and 1970s, revolutionizing cooking.
